Q: What is the recovery time for lower eyelid correction?

A: The recovery time for lower eyelid correction surgery can vary from patient to patient. Generally, it takes around one to two weeks for the bruising and swelling to subside. However, it may take several months for the final results to become fully visible.

At Sunnybrook Health Sciences Centre, lower eyelid correction surgeries are tailored to meet each patient's unique needs and aesthetic goals. The surgical techniques employed may involve either the traditional external incision or a transconjunctival approach, where the incision is made inside the lower eyelid. The choice of technique is determined during the consultation, taking into account the patient's individual circumstances and desired outcomes.

The duration of the lower eyelid correction procedure at Sunnybrook Health Sciences Centre typically ranges from one to two hours, depending on the complexity of the case. Patients are generally able to return home on the same day, following a few hours of observation post-surgery.

Q: What risks are associated with lower eyelid correction surgery at Sunnybrook Health Sciences Centre?

A: As with any surgical procedure, there are potential risks and complications associated with lower eyelid correction surgery at Sunnybrook Health Sciences Centre. These may include infection, bleeding, scarring, asymmetry, and changes in sensation. However, your surgeon will discuss these risks with you during the consultation and take all necessary precautions to minimize them.

Q: How long do the results of lower eyelid correction last?

A: The results of lower eyelid correction surgery are long-lasting, but it's important to note that the natural aging process will continue. While the procedure can significantly improve the appearance of the lower eyelids, new signs of aging may gradually appear over time.

Lower eyelid correction at St. Michael's Hospital involves various techniques, such as fat repositioning, tightening of the lower lid muscles, and removal of excess skin. These procedures are performed with utmost precision and skill, resulting in natural-looking and aesthetically pleasing outcomes.

The recovery period following lower eyelid correction at St. Michael's Hospital typically involves about one week of downtime. During this time, patients may experience mild discomfort, swelling, and bruising. However, following the post-operative care instructions provided by your surgeon can help minimize these side effects and aid in a quicker recovery.

During the lower eyelid correction procedure at Mount Sinai Hospital, the surgeon may choose between a variety of techniques, depending on the patient's unique needs and desired outcomes. These techniques may include fat removal, fat repositioning, and skin tightening. The surgeon will discuss the options and recommend the most appropriate approach during the consultation.

Recovery after lower eyelid correction surgery at Mount Sinai Hospital typically involves one to two weeks of downtime. Patients may experience some swelling, bruising, and dryness in the operated area, which can be managed using cold compresses and prescribed eye drops. Regular follow-up appointments with the surgeon are scheduled to monitor the healing progress and address any concerns.
